    World Anesthesia Day or World Anaesthesia Day, also known in some countries as National Anaesthesia Day or Ether Day, is an annual event celebrated around the world on 16 October to commemorate the first successful demonstration of diethyl ether anesthesia by William T. G. Morton on 16 October 1846.

    The Meyer-Overton correlation for anaesthetics. A nonspecific mechanism of general anaesthetic action was first proposed by Emil Harless and Ernst von Bibra in 1847. [9] They suggested that general anaesthetics may act by dissolving in the fatty fraction of brain cells and removing fatty constituents from them, thus changing activity of brain cells and inducing anaesthesia.

    The MGH Department of Anesthesia, Critical Care and Pain Medicine traces its roots back to the October 16, 1846 public demonstration of medical ether. Edward Gilbert Abbott (1825–1855) was the patient upon whom William T. G. Morton first publicly demonstrated the use of ether as a surgical anesthetic .

    Chloroform is a much stronger and effective anaesthetic than ether, it is non-inflammable and it did not irritate the airways, unlike ether. First non-gaseous inhalational anaesthetics such as ether and chloroform were inhaled from a handkerchief which the liquid was poured on and allowed to evaporate.
